Capacity planning for the Brelling firmware update channel, v3 rollout. Each device polls the channel on a jittered interval; fleet-wide, this yields a predictable request rate we size the edge cache against. The concern for review is the retry path: a failed delta download falls back to a full image, roughly 20x the payload, so the fallback concurrency cap matters more than the steady-state numbers. Current channel constants are given below.

tuning table, yahap-hahip:
BUDGETS = {
    "praiel": 88,
    "quenox": 61,
    "nordor": 332,
    "gorix": 835,
    "ruswyn": 186,
}

**Q: Why did the Marwick Library catalogue import stall last week?**

The Shelfline importer batches MARC records in chunks of 500, and the Tessera dedupe step times out when a chunk contains more than 40 near-duplicate titles. Priya added a retry with smaller chunks, which cleared the backlog. If an import stalls again, check the dedupe queue depth before restarting. Full diagnostics and restart steps are on the internal page.

wiki page, kahog-bajop: https://gitlab.xolmarlabs.example/build/pipeline/repo/projects/pipeline/merge_requests/job/4619e09e18550414d853714c

Subject: Key rotation — Framegrinder transcoding farm

Hey all — quick heads up for whoever inherits this later. We rotated the worker key for the Framegrinder transcoding farm today; the old one stops working Friday. Update your local submit scripts and the batch runner config. The new key for the Framegrinder job API is below.

app token of fajeg-bawip = kto4_Gm90

/*
 * Client setup for the Inkrelay printer-spooler microservice.
 * This client polls the spooler queue for stalled jobs and exposes
 * a requeue endpoint the support team can trigger from the console.
 * Note: retries are capped at three to avoid duplicate print jobs,
 * and all calls are logged for audit. The client authenticates
 * against the Inkrelay internal API using the key below:
 */

app token of bawip-bagaf = zpat7_H2w6qRk